SOURCE: Check Engine Light Comes on Intermittently

The P0141 code points to the O2 sensor heater circuit. It could be that there is a short in the wiring to the O2 sensor or it could be that the O2 sensor heating element itself is bad. The code is for O2 sensor Bank 1 Sensor 2. Bank 1 means its the O2 sensor connected to the exhaust pipe that runs to cylinder #1. Sensor 2 means that it is likely the O2 sensor after the catalytic converter on the same exhaust pipe.

SOURCE: code PO131

Code PO131 is O2 sensor circuit low voltage , bank 1, sensor 1. That sensor I would say is the one in the exhaust manifold. I would check voltage to the sensor from the computer. If the voltage is not 5 volts, then it could be a computer problem or a wiring problem. I have seen factory wiring and connectors give a voltage problem. Check for a damaged or burnt, pinched wire. You need to know for sure that the voltage is correct to the sensor. Intermittent problems are hard to trace , but patience and knowledge helps.

A facut light is on an the car revs to two while in park

I don't exactly know which light you are referring to. If it is your check engine light (it is the second from the left in a block of four possible lights in the upper left of your instrument cluster, and it has a little engine outline in it), that means that your computer is saying that there is something wrong with your emission control system. The most common cause for that light, by the way, is a loose gas cap (not tightened down at least three clicks) or overfilling the gas tank (going past the nozzle click on the pump), but it could be other things which have to be checked at Honda service, or a service station that can scan your OBDII connector for the codes which will indicate the problem more concisely.
I would check my gas cap first. Also understand that just tightening the cap will not make the light go out immediately; it takes at lease three driving trips before it goes out. If it doesn't go out after three trips, better get it in to check for codes.
